Audit item 14: Verify that garbage-collection pauses in the Pairwell matching service stay under the 200ms threshold during peak hours. Support should confirm the GC logs are retained for 30 days, that pause-time alerts fire correctly in the Quillbox monitor, and that any pause exceeding 500ms has a linked incident note. Escalate unexplained gaps in the logs before closing this item. Final sign-off on this checklist entry rests with the engineer named below.

signatory, yahog-badug: Quenix Ulaael

## SQL Lint Provenance

All SQL files in the Dunreave monorepo are checked by the Quillcheck linter before merge. Rules cover naming, forbidden cross-schema joins, and mandatory migration headers; rule versions are pinned per release train, so a passing file today may fail after a train bump. On-call: if a hotfix is blocked by lint, use the override label and file a follow-up — never disable the hook. To verify which rule set produced a given result, compare against the token recorded below.

session token of kahag-bawip = htk6_729d08

Ticket: Vault lockout blocking cold-storage archive job

Hey support folks — the Quillback archiver choked last night because the Marrow vault re-locked itself mid-run, so the cold storage buckets for Q3 never got sealed. Nothing's lost, the job just needs a manual unlock and re-kick. If a customer asks, say archives are delayed, not missing. To reopen the vault and resume the sweep, enter the passphrase shown below.

vault phrase of kagep-hawef = quenael-ralix